Soligenix Q2 10-Q Flags Going Concern, Nasdaq Delisting Risk, and Heavy ATM Dilution

Summary
Soligenix's Q2 2026 10-Q reveals a going concern warning, Nasdaq delisting risk, and massive ATM-driven dilution — shares outstanding more than doubled in six months.

Going Concern Warning
Management expresses substantial doubt about the company's ability to continue as a going concern, citing the need for additional capital, strategic transactions, or government funding — none of which are committed.

Nasdaq Delisting Risk
The company received a delisting notice on June 10, 2026, for failing to maintain a $1.00 minimum bid price. It has until December 7, 2026, to regain compliance, likely requiring a reverse stock split.

Massive ATM-Driven Dilution
In H1 2026, the company sold 11.5M shares via its ATM for $6.0M in net proceeds, increasing shares outstanding from 10.1M to 21.6M — a 114% increase. An additional 128,000 shares were sold in July at $0.40/share.

Cash Runway and Remaining ATM Capacity
Cash and equivalents stand at $9.8M as of June 30, 2026, providing runway into Q2 2028. However, only $2.4M remains on the ATM facility, and the company warns it may need to delay, reduce, or eliminate development efforts if additional capital is not secured.

Incorporated into this prospectus supplement, Soligenix's Q2 2026 10-Q warns of a going concern, Nasdaq delisting risk, and massive ATM-driven dilution. During the first half of 2026, the company sold $6.2M in shares through its ATM, ballooning shares outstanding from 10.1M to 21.6M — a 114% increase. With only $2.4M remaining on the ATM and a cash runway into Q2 2028, management cautions that survival may hinge on securing additional capital. The stock trades at $0.39, far below the $1.00 Nasdaq minimum, and a reverse split proposal is pending. This filing confirms the company is fighting for its listing and its life.
At the time of this filing, SNGX was trading at $0.39 on NASDAQ in the Life Sciences sector, with a market capitalization of approximately $8.5M. The 52-week trading range was $0.28 to $6.23. This filing was assessed with negative market sentiment and an importance score of 9 out of 10.
